Great spot right off RT 81 and our sites 52 and 23 for the return trip offered plenty of room. Friendly staff, great kitchen for your dining or snack meals as well. Don't forget the ice cream! Great looking playground for the kids too. Their Halloween spooky ride was outstanding. All those who work there went out of their way to make you feel comfortable and at home. Renovations are constantly being done too. If we head down that way again, we will be sure to stop here.

Nice campground right off the highway. We got in late and they golf cart escorted us right to the site - nice pull through site. Everything was definitely clean and nice. It is near the highway so it’s not super quiet but worked perfect for us as we were just passing through for the night. Thanks!

Excellent, pretty, CG by a nice small river fot tubing or kayaking or fishing. Excellent food available onsite with to your site delivery. Extremely friendly people. Easy access from I-81. Very fair pricing. Gravel sites with metal fire rings. We had 50 amp service. We will visit here again soon.

Stayed one night to and from Orlando. Excellent access from highway. Both nights were quiet and relaxing. Great check-in staff. The "premium" patio site needs some work as this is not close to other KOA's "premium" sites. Nice large mature trees. Kids loved the splash pad and park. The park does require some maintenance as it was clearly lacking. Overall we were happy here but price was high based on site conditions.

Ideal location for those RVers driving on I81 who need a place to honker down for the night since it's just a few minutes from the freeway Stayed here during the off season and its a nice place to get away for peace and quiet. The general store has most of your necessities, there are a few trails right behind the campground and the river along the back makes it very pleasant for strolls. The bathhouse can use renovation since there are a few holes in the plastic shower and they're the smallest upright shower stall I have ever seen. Toilet stalls are also extremely small; if you're a big guy you may not fit. The water pressure can be improved but the heat was more than perfect. The dog park is a great amenity but the staff has to do a better job of enforcing the pick up poop rules. I saw some of the actual poopers who don't pick up after their dogs are the actual long term seasonal staff. Shame.
